Valance Rod Installation in Kansas City, KS

Valance rod installation services involve securely mounting decorative or functional rods that support window valances, curtains, or drapery panels. These projects typically include measuring window spaces, selecting appropriate hardware, and ensuring the rods are level and stable. Homeowners often request this service when updating window treatments to enhance interior aesthetics or improve light control and privacy. It’s important for property owners to consider the type of window coverings they plan to use, the weight of the fabric or material, and the desired style before requesting installation.

Before requesting valance rod installation, property owners should determine the ideal placement for the rods, such as the height and length that best complements the window and room decor. Understanding the weight of the window treatments and the wall material can also influence the type of hardware needed for secure mounting. Clarifying these details helps ensure the installation process is smooth and that the chosen rods and hardware will support the window coverings effectively.

Valance Rod Installation Questions

What are valance rods used for? Valance rods support decorative window treatments and help conceal curtain hardware for a polished look.

What types of window styles are suitable for valance rod installation? Valance rods can be installed on various window styles, including standard, bay, and bow windows, to enhance interior decor.

How is a valance rod installed? Installation involves measuring window width, selecting appropriate brackets, and securely mounting the rod to the wall or window frame.

What materials are available for valance rods? Valance rods come in materials such as metal, wood, and plastic, offering options to match different interior styles and preferences.
